This new restaurant in Broga, with a branch in Kajang, offers a nice view, but getting there can be tricky. The road leading up is quite steep, especially near the entrance next to Orchard Hill Cafe, where you’ll need to speed up your car to manage the inclines. I’m not sure how safe it would be to visit in the evening with such steep access. During our visit, it was very hot, and the restaurant only had typical ceiling fans. Installing larger fans would be a good idea to make the space more comfortable during the heat. We visited on a Saturday lunchtime, and the food was served quickly, possibly because there were only two other tables occupied. A few more customers arrived just as we were finishing our meal. As for the food, it was average. The Curry Fish Soup leans more towards Nyonya-style, so I wouldn’t recommend it if you’re expecting a typical curry fish head soup. The other dishes were also just average, and the prices were slightly above average, possibly due to the location. Overall, the view is pleasant, but it’s too hot during sunny weather, and the food doesn’t stand out. I wouldn’t make a special trip to visit this restaurant again.

A fresh seafood hidden gem which I found through Google maps initially for a solo meal, and found it to be very tasty the first time I tasted their beehoon 7 star grouper, the soup base was so refreshing even for a takeaway meal 😋. So on New Year's eve dinner, I brought my parents to dine in, the 3 of us ate a decent meal for dinner, the portion is just nice for us, the seawater prawns @ Meng har is quite fresh, the grouper cooked in spring onion was a surprisingly unique dish as it was cooked with dried chilly, not too spicy, the sauces tasted just nice, not your typical Chinese dish indeed. Quite a pleasing discovery considering limited delicious Chinese cuisine in Semenyih/Kajang area. And the honey lemon drink was surprisingly having generous slices of lemon. My dad had praises for the barley drink, boiled with wintermelon which is well done and a rare find these days. Overall a satisfying dinner for us, quite affordable price as well for the quality of the dishes prepared. Will visit next time for trying out different dishes in future 😊👏👍.
